Overview

Some stories end. These didn't. AFTER THEY NEVER LEFT is a collection of short accounts- quiet, unsettling records of moments that were never resolved. A child who appears in a photograph no one else remembers. A voice that whispers a name shared by everyone in the room. Objects that return after being discarded. Footsteps heard where no one should be. There are no explanations here. No heroes. No clear conclusions. Only traces- left behind by people who disappeared, events that were never officially recorded, and memories that refuse to fade. Each story is brief. Each one stands alone. Together, they form a pattern. This is not a traditional horror book. There are no monsters to defeat, only absences that grow heavier the longer you look at them. If something in these pages feels familiar, it does not mean it happened to you. It means it has not finished happening yet. For readers who enjoy: Psychological and atmospheric horror Short-form unsettling narratives Stories about memory, disappearance, and presence Quiet horror that lingers after the final page Some stories were written down immediately. Others surfaced much later. None of them ever truly left.
